Anna's Hummingbird
Chaparral, coastal sage scrub, gardens, parks, and open woodland along the Pacific coast. One of few hummingbirds not fully migratory.
Song & Call Comparison
Anna's Hummingbird
Male produces a complex, scratchy song with buzzy 'dzzzzt' notes. Gives a nasal 'chee-chee-chee'. Males sing year-round, even in winter; one of few hummingbirds with true song.
Pirre Hummingbird
Thin, reedy whistle with wavering quality; soft slightly nasal tone trembling gently in humid forest.
Geographic Range & Migration
Anna's Hummingbird
Western North America from southern British Columbia along the Pacific coast to Baja California. Range has expanded northward.
Pirre Hummingbird
Endemic to the Pirre massif of eastern Panama at 700-1,500 m. Extremely restricted Panamanian endemic.

Anna's Hummingbird
Metallic bronze-green upperparts. Males have an iridescent rose-red crown and gorget. Females have green upperparts with grey underparts and a small red gorget patch.
Medium-length, straight, thin black bill

Pirre Hummingbird
A small hummingbird (9-10 cm) endemic to the Pirre massif of eastern Panama at 700-1,500 m. Green plumage. Nectarivore of cloud forest. An extremely range-restricted Panamanian endemic found only on Cerro Pirre and adjacent peaks.
